  • Patent number: 6056011
    Abstract: A fitting including two fitting parts connectable to respective pipes and provided with respective ball valves one of which with concavity, and a coupling device of the quick release type for the aforementioned fitting parts. It provides a functional interconnection that prevents the closing of the valve without concavity before the closing of the valve with concavity and the release of the coupling device before the closing of the valve without concavity. The functional interconnection includes a first control lever for the closing rotation of the valve with concavity, a second control lever for the closing rotation of the valve without concavity, that is hinged on the same axes of the first lever and has a rotation subordinated to the removal of a mechanical block caused by the first lever in an opening position.

  • Patent number: 5752724
    Abstract: A coupling device for ducts comprises locking elements movably mounted in a circumferential succession on an end flange of a first duct having a longitudinal axis, moving member for moving said locking elements from a first position to a second position where said locking elements are engaged with an end flange of a second duct to keep it against the end flange of the first duct, elastically stressed floating ring seal members housed in a sliding and oscillating manner in a respective seat provided in the end flange of the first duct. Each locking element comprises a jaw rotatable around a rotation axis which is parallel to the longitudinal axis of the first duct. The moving member comprises a ring rotatably mounted on said first duct, said ring having a plurality of toothed sectors each engaged with a respective pinion fixedly mounted on a respective locking element.

  • Patent number: 4923219
    Abstract: A coupling device for ducts comprises locking elements constrained to the flange of a first duct which are connected to movement means to move them toward or away from the flange of a second duct. The movement means are actuated by a thrust ring which is rotated around the axis of the first duct. Along the contact side of the flange of the first duct are provided elastically stressed seals which interact between the flange of the first duct and the flange of said connected duct. Said seals consist of floating rings running and oscillating in recesses made in the flange, said floating rings being acted upon by elastic elements inserted in said recesses.

  • Patent number: 4722557
    Abstract: A quick connection device has a supporting structure for connection elements constrained to the union body by means of radial engagement members engaged in a movable manner with a substantially spherical reaction surface of the union body. In this manner any coplanarity defect or difference in thickness of the end flange of the pipe to be connected is compensated for through appropriate rotation of the supporting structure of the quick connection device along said spherical surface.

  • Patent number: 4652016
    Abstract: The union is made up of two parts normally locked together by at least one radial screw with sized cross section. Under severe pulling stress applied to the union from the outside the locking screw breaks and frees the two parts of the union, which separate together with the pipes to which they are attached. Under normal working conditions elastically stressed sealing devices ensure maintenance of watertightness between the union parts.

  • Patent number: 4426063
    Abstract: The pipe fitting includes a movable seat equipped with an appendix enagageable from its front side by the mouth during the approach of the pipe fitting to the mouth. As a result of such engagement, the movable seat moves to a latching position to put itself on a flange portion of the mouth and to keep the latter in close contact with the end of the pipe fitting. In the meantime the movable seat releases an elastically stressed bar which in its turn unlocks a check-valve in the fitting, allowing to open. Once it is free, the bar keeps moreover the movable seat in its latched position.

  • Patent number: 4354522
    Abstract: In order to connect a stationary pipe to a movable pipe, a flexible connecting system includes a pipe section of rigid material fixed to one of said pipes, a pipe section of flexible material fixed to the other of said pipes and an interposed connecting pipe section of rigid material connected to said rigid section so as to be movable in one direction in reply to a tensile stress exerted onto said flexible section. Said connecting pipe section is divided into two parts releasably connected to one another by a quick-release connecting device, which, in case of tensile stress, collides with a stationary structure, which causes release of said device.

  • Patent number: 4138149
    Abstract: This invention relates to a pipe element designed for rapid connection to a pipe provided with a thermal flange, and provided with new terminal hydraulic seal means which ensure a perfect durable hydraulic seal in the connection region. Said seal means comprise an axially slidable tubular member provided with an inwardly facing terminal flange and having a first annular gasket of greater diameter disposed around said tubular member and a second annular gasket of smaller diameter disposed on the front of said terminal flange of the tubular member. Resilient thrust means are arranged to urge said tubular member into a state of tight engagement of its terminal flange with the terminal flange of the pipe to which the pipe element is connected.
